首页 > 编程语言 >使用Python Matplotlib库实现简单折线图的绘制

使用Python Matplotlib库实现简单折线图的绘制

时间:2025-01-14 11:21:24浏览次数:1  
标签:plt Python Matplotlib values 折线图 绘制

 一、内容概述

本文主要讲述使用Python的Matplotlib绘制库绘制一个简单的折线图

 

注:在Python中使用(导入)Matplotlib绘图库时,需要先安装,本实现使用的是pip命令安装。pip install matlplotlib 

 

二、代码实现

# 主题:使用Matplotlib绘图库绘制一个简单的折线图

import matplotlib.pyplot as plt

x_values = [1, 2, 3, 4, 5]
y_values = [1, 4, 9, 16, 25]

# 第一种绘制方式
## 创建一个可以绘制多个子图的图形
fig, ax = plt.subplots()
ax.plot(x_values, y_values, linewidth=3)

# 第二种绘制方式
ax_2 = plt.subplot()
ax_2.plot(y_values, linewidth=2)

# 第三种绘制方式
plt.plot([2, 3, 4, 5, 6], y_values, linewidth=1)

plt.show()

 

三、运行结果

 

标签:plt,Python,Matplotlib,values,折线图,绘制
From: https://www.cnblogs.com/xl1164191281/p/18668800

相关文章

  • conda环境python版本问题排查
    背景:使用browser-use时,需要配置python版本为3.11,但目前系统配置的是3.12版本方法:通过conda创建一个新的环境1)创建环境:condacreate-nbrowser-usepython=3.11  2)激活环境:condaactivatebrowser-use激活虚拟环境3)检查环境:python-V.   解决方法:在操作系统中,运行一......
  • Python 进行高效数据抓取
    第一招:使用requests库进行HTTP请求requests库是Python中处理HTTP请求的神器,它让发送请求变得异常简单。importrequests#发送GET请求response=requests.get('https://api.example.com/data')#检查请求是否成功ifresponse.status_code==200:print......
  • KAFKA+SPARK+PYTHON+FLASK实现信息实时统计系统(本地版本)
    一、项目要求1)使用sparkstreaming创建消费者读取相应主题的数据2) 使用sparkstreaming实时统计每隔2秒分别统计所有上架和下架各自的数量3) 使用sparkstreaming实时统计每隔2秒各个货品号各自的数量4) 使用sparkstreaming实时统计每隔2秒各个类......
  • 2025 算法方向毕业设计选题推荐汇总 python
    目录前言毕设选题选题迷茫选题的重要性更多选题指导最后 前言  ......
  • 巧夺天工:VSCode Python 终端环境隔离的背后原理
    每个写Python的小伙伴都会感慨,VSCode对Python环境的支持太好了!当你切换Python解释器后,新开的终端会自动激活对应的环境,不同项目互不干扰,用起来简直不要太舒服。但是,你知道这背后的实现原理吗?终端环境隔离的本质:环境变量首先,我们要理解终端中环境激活的本质。当我们在终端......
  • 【MSF免杀】python木马源码免杀
    免责声明由于传播利用本文所提供的信息而造成的任何直接或者间接的后果及损失,均由使用者本人负责,一旦造成后果请自行承担!......
  • HFSS 仿真完成后通过邮件和弹窗通知--python脚本
    通过windows弹窗和和邮件提醒,通知HFSS开发者仿真分析已经结束,快回去工作吧!(支持优化分析和单个普通分析。)窗口提示邮箱提示(这里我用的qq邮箱)你需要的前置准备在电脑上安装python支持smpt的邮箱(绝大部分邮箱都支持,但是你需要确认在邮箱设置中已经开启)获取"邮箱授权码",(......
  • python bs4 selenium 查找a href=javascript:();的实际点击事件和url
    在使用BeautifulSoup和Selenium时,处理href="javascript:;"的链接需要一些额外的步骤,因为这些链接不直接指向一个URL,而是通过JavaScript代码来执行某些操作。这可能包括导航到另一个页面、触发模态窗口、显示/隐藏内容等。以下是如何使用Selenium来查找和处理这......
  • Python 和 Tesseract OCR 识别复杂验证码
    ​安装依赖首先,确保已安装所需的工具和库。安装Tesseract在Windows上,下载安装包并进行安装:TesseractGitHub。在Linux上,你可以通过以下命令安装:bash更多内容访问ttocr.com或联系1436423940sudoapt-getinstalltesseract-ocr安装Python库使用pip安装Python......
  • Python|【Pytorch】基于小波时频图与SwinTransformer的轴承故障诊断研究
    ......